    英英词典释义
    • Verb
      1. discover the location of; determine the place of; find by searching or examining;
      "Can you locate your cousins in the Midwest?""My search turned up nothing"
      2. determine or indicate the place, site, or limits of, as if by an instrument or by a survey;
      "Our sense of sight enables us to locate objects in space""Locate the boundaries of the property"
      3. assign a location to;
      "The company located some of their agents in Los Angeles"
      4. take up residence and become established;
      "The immigrants settled in the Midwest"
